Echozat Leads Capture is a lightweight form builder for WordPress. Administrators create forms using an intuitive shortcode syntax, embed them on any page or post with [echozat_leads_capture id=""], and view or export the collected submissions from a dedicated admin section.
Key features:

Visual shortcode editor — click toolbar buttons to insert pre-built field shortcodes at the cursor position; no typing required.
Supported field types — Text, Email, URL, Tel, Number, Date, Textarea, Dropdown (select), Checkboxes, Radio buttons, Acceptance (terms checkbox), Math captcha, Google reCAPTCHA v2, and Submit button.
Required fields — append * to any field type (e.g. [email* your-email]) to make it required.
Field attribute options — pass inline key:value options inside any field shortcode to control HTML attributes: placeholder, autocomplete, maxlength, minlength, pattern, min, max, step, rows, and cols. Example: [text your-name placeholder:Your Name maxlength:100].
Per-form mail notifications — configure To/From/Subject/Body with dynamic placeholders: [field-name], [form-title], [form-id], [submission-id], [submission-date], [site-name], and [site-url].
Per-form messages — independently override success, error, validation error, spam, captcha error, file upload error, and already-submitted messages per form.
Per-form Google reCAPTCHA v2 — store site key and secret key at the form level.
Submission management — paginated response list per form with IP address, user agent, timestamp, and all field values as columns; inline AJAX response detail view; cross-form “All Responses” listing with per-form filtering.
Submission analytics — the form detail page shows total submissions, submissions this month, submissions this week, and a 30-day daily submissions chart.
CSV export — download all responses for a form as a CSV file.
Form duplication — clone any existing form (copies all settings; responses are not copied) with a single click.
Admin search — search forms by title; search responses by field value, IP address, or date.
Global SMTP settings — route all wp_mail calls through a custom SMTP server (host, port, encryption, authentication).
Spam protection — honeypot field (silently discards bot submissions), IP-based rate limiting (5 submissions per minute by default), and duplicate-submission guard (same IP + data within 10 seconds).
Security — nonce verification on every admin and frontend action; all database queries use $wpdb->prepare(); all output is escaped.
Clean uninstall — activation creates two custom tables; uninstall drops them and removes all plugin options.

External Services
This plugin optionally integrates with Google reCAPTCHA v2 to provide bot and spam protection on frontend forms. This feature is entirely opt-in: reCAPTCHA is only active on a specific form when an administrator explicitly enters a Site Key and Secret Key in that form’s settings and adds the [recaptcha] shortcode to the form content.
What data is sent and when:

Visitor’s browser → Google — When a page containing a form with reCAPTCHA enabled is loaded, the visitor’s browser loads the reCAPTCHA widget script directly from https://www.google.com/recaptcha/api.js. Google may collect standard browser information (IP address, browser type, cookies, etc.) as part of rendering and solving the challenge.
Your server → Google — When a visitor submits a form that has reCAPTCHA enabled, this plugin sends the reCAPTCHA response token and the visitor’s IP address to https://www.google.com/recaptcha/api/siteverify to verify that the challenge was solved correctly. No other form field data is included in this server-side request.

Both of the above requests only occur when reCAPTCHA is enabled on a specific form and a visitor is interacting with that form.
Service provider: Google LLC

Terms of Service: https://policies.google.com/terms
Privacy Policy: https://policies.google.com/privacy
reCAPTCHA-specific terms: https://cloud.google.com/recaptcha/docs/faq

If you do not wish to use Google reCAPTCHA, simply do not configure a Site Key / Secret Key in Form Settings and omit the [recaptcha] shortcode from your form content. The plugin functions fully without it; alternative spam protection (honeypot field, IP-based rate limiting, math captcha) remains active regardless.
Extensibility
The plugin exposes the following actions and filters for external code:
Actions:

echoleadcap_after_submission — fires after a response row is inserted; receives ($response_id, $form_id, $data).
echoleadcap_after_save_form — fires after a form is created or updated; receives ($form_id, $row, 'create'|'update').
echoleadcap_after_delete_form — fires after a form is deleted; receives ($form_id).

Filters:

echoleadcap_before_save_form — mutate form data before insert/update; receives ($data, $form_id).
echoleadcap_leads_trust_proxy_headers — return true to trust the X-Forwarded-For header for client IP detection (off by default).
